President Hollande welcomes French Olympic and
Paralympic medallists to Elysee Palace for Rio 2016
celebration
French Olympians and Paralympians who won medals at the Rio 2016 Olympic and Paralympic Games
today joined the President of the French Republic, Francois Hollande, at the Elysee Palace for a special
celebration to mark Team France’s record-breaking performance at this year’s Games. Following his
attendance at the Olympic Games in Rio to meet athletes and support the Paris 2024 bid, President
Hollande also today reaffirmed the top-down, cross-party political backing for the bid.
The Rio 2016 Olympic Games were the most successful ever for Team France athletes who brought
home 42 medals, including 10 Gold, across a range of sports. A total of 396 French athletes competed
in Rio – another record for Team France. The 126 French Paralympians competing at the Games also
won 28 medals, including nine Gold.
The athlete delegation at the Elysee Palace today was led by Paris 2024 Athletes’ Committee Co-Chairs
Teddy Riner (double Olympic Champion, Judo) and Marie Amelie Le Fur (triple Paralympic Champion,
Athletics).

President of the French Republic, Francois Hollande, said:
“I would like to congratulate all of our Olympians and Paralympians for their fantastic performances at
Rio 2016. Their hunger and desire to compete at the very best of their ability for their country is a
huge inspiration to us all. Their passion, spirit and enthusiasm will continue to spur us on as we aim to
bring the Olympic and Paralympic Games to Paris in 2024.”
